The roasted carrots get brushed (or drizzled) with the brown sugar mixture, they go back in the oven for about 10 more minutes, and the end result is a beautiful, caramelized, holiday-worthy side dish that only requires about 10 or 15 minutes of hands-on time. Make the spicy - Add some red pepper flakes or cayenne pepper into the glaze or mixed simply with olive oil to give these carrots a spicy kick. For this recipe, I give them a head start in the oven for 15 minutes before adding the glaze then add them back to roast for another 10-15 minutes.
